Applications are currently being accepted for the Automotive Service Councils Educational Foundation (ASCEF) 2025 scholarships! Each year, the ASCEF awards scholarships ranging from $500 - $1,000. These scholarships provide assistance to current under-graduates who are in the automotive service field.
Overall Qualifications: You must be planning to seek employment in the California after-market/independent repair industry and be a
- California high school senior who plans to enroll in post high school technical and academic training or
- California college under-graduate in the automotive service field.
Applications must be submitted by March 31, 2025.

The tear down regulations have been revised again by BAR. Written comments need to be submitted to BAR before February 28, 2025.
The Bureau of Automotive Repair has proposed modifications to the regulatory proposal related to tear down disclosure requirements for automotive repair dealers. The proposal amends Title 16 of the California Code of Regulations:
- Article 1, section 3303
- Article 7, sections 3352 and 3353
The regulatory proposal was originally noticed on November 1, 2024.

Future Proofing Your Shop: A 2025 Auto Repair Outlook
(Town Hall Academy)
| |
The “Great Correction” refers to a shift in the industry after a period of relative ease, likely due to pandemic related factors. The key concerns include a decrease in online searches for auto repair, rising costs, increased competition from dealerships, labor shortages, rapid advancements in technology (EVs, ADAS, AI), and the need to explore new revenue opportunities like key services, ADAS calibration, tires, and truck repairs. These issues suggest that the strategies that worked in the past may no longer be effective.

The ADA Checklist: 2021 Compliance
Guidelines for Website Accessibility
| |
ADA website compliance and web accessibility are two terms that are used interchangeably but they are distinct from one another.
ADA stands for the Americans with Disabilities Act which prohibits discrimination on the basis of disability. Courts are construing Title III of the ADA to mean that websites must be accessible. Thus, with ADA website compliance, we're referring to the law.
